2002 Volvo V40 Timing belt question
I own a 2002 Volvo V40 1.8. I had the timing belt replaced recently, the water pump as well as the tensioner were also changed. The car works perfectly, however, I heard from a car mechanic that in case of 1998-2002 Volvo cars the camshaft and valve camshaft gears must also be replaced at each timing belt change as their running surface is made of plastic and they wear out. Is this true?
